The second supply includes the regulatory mechanisms that control HR via respiratory sinus arrhythmia (RSA), the baroreceptor reflex (negative-feedback control of BP), and rhythmic adjustments in vascular tone (2). RSA refers to the respiration-driven speeding and slowing of the heart via the vagus nerve (14). The ULF band (≤0.003 Hz) indexes fluctuations in IBIs with a period from 5 min to 24 h and is measured utilizing 24 h recordings (10). The VLF band (0.0033–0.04 Hz) is comprised of rhythms with durations between 25 and 300 s. The LF band (0.04–0.15 Hz) is comprised of rhythms with periods between 7 and 25 s and is affected by breathing from ~3 to 9 bpm. The HF or respiratory band (0.15–0.40 Hz) is influenced by breathing from 9 to 24 bpm (11).

From a physiological perspective, normalized models and absolute values characterize completely different elements of autonomic regulation. For instance, the normalized LF/HF index offers the ratio of sympathetic to parasympathetic activity, independent of total HRV magnitude. In distinction, absolutely the values point out the actual power within specific frequency bands, reflecting the entire autonomic output. Therefore, when conducting meta-analyses on HRV measures, it is essential to contemplate the aforementioned methodological concerns by conducting separate meta-analyses for normalized and absolute values.

While a minimal sampling frequency of 500 Hz could additionally be required to detect the R-spike fiducial level of the ECG when RSA amplitude is low, a sampling rate of 125 Hz (93) or 200 Hz (9) could additionally be enough when RSA amplitude is normal. Very low RR interval variability, which characterizes some heart failure patients, requires higher sampling rates for sufficient temporal decision (9). Lower sampling charges could threaten the validity of HRV frequency-domain and non-linear indices (96). The ultra-low-frequency (ULF) band (≤0.003 Hz) requires a recording period of no much less than 24 h (12) and is very correlated with the SDANN time-domain index (44). While there is not any consensus concerning the mechanisms that generate ULF energy, very slow-acting organic processes are implicated. Core body temperature, metabolism, and the renin–angiotensin system function over a long time period and may contribute to these frequencies (11, 45).

Current research suggests that HRV is a very reliable measure of ANS operate in adults (1, forty four, forty five, 46). Intra- and inter-daily measures of HRV also appear to be very dependable in elite athletes (47). However, there appears to be conflicting proof with the research on youngsters (6-12 years); with some suggesting it is reliable (48, 49), and others suggesting it is not (50, 51). Whenthe metric of curiosity is HRV, handling of ectopic beats requiresconsidering whether the cardiac rhythm has been reset by the ectopy (Mateo In a wholesome individual, respiration causes notable modifications within the heart rate. When we inhale (breathe in), we might observe that our coronary heart starts beating somewhat sooner whereas exhaling (breathing out) slows down the heartbeats. This physiological phenomenon is called respiratory sinus arrhythmia (RSA) and it’s sometimes probably the most conspicuous part of the HRV. During inspiration, the vagus nerve stimulation is being cut-off due to decreased intrathoracic pressure, and therefore, HR will increase.

When observing the comparisons in more analytical detail, we discovered that evaluating the Firstbeat technique in opposition to PSG yielded good specificity, and glorious sensitivity and accuracy in detecting wake. Regarding gentle sleep, the measures of specificity, sensitivity, and accuracy had been much less convincing. SWS detection had glorious specificity, enough sensitivity, and good accuracy, whereas REM sleep was detected with similarly wonderful specificity, enough sensitivity, and good accuracy. These outcomes suggest that the Firstbeat method is best at detecting sleep levels that have strong parasympathetic cardiac markers; nevertheless, mild sleep is usually not considerably differentiated primarily based its physiological fingerprint 12,14.
